Billing the parent organization for sub-organization items

If you have set up sub-organizations in Autotask because you would like to track a separate customer location, sub-organization, or franchise with regard to contacts and labor, you can direct the billing for the sub-organization to the parent organization as follows:

  1. On the sub-organization's Invoice Settings page, select Invoice non-contract items to Parent Organization. Any items not covered under a sub-organization contract will be billed to the parent organization.
  2. You can set up a contract under the parent organization and apply this contract to sub-organization projects or tickets. The parent contract will lock the parent organization as the billing organization.
  3. At the time when you run an individual invoice for the parent, you can check the Show Sub-Organization Items check box and include all or selected un-invoiced items on the parent invoice.
  4. When the parent invoice is transferred to QuickBooks, it is a customer-level invoice that displays the [Sub-organization] name in the Item Description field of sub-organization invoice items. Generating a job-level invoice

You can structure organization names in Autotask in such a way that they map to a QuickBooks Customer:Job. For this to work, each job must be set up as a separate organization record in Autotask.

NOTE  It is helpful to make such "job" organizations sub-organizations of the "customer" organization in Autotask to easily search and report on them.

If you would like sub-organization items to be billed to the parent/customer in QuickBooks but on a job level invoice:

  1. Set up the sub-organization name in Autotask by first copying the parent organization name, then entering a tilde, then the QuickBooks job name. Example: Acme Parent~Acme Sub-organization.
  2. Then in QuickBooks, enter the Job name under the parent Customer Record. Example: Acme Parent:Acme Sub-organization.
  3. Process the invoice in Autotask for the sub-organization Acme Parent~Acme Sub-organization.
  4. During the transfer, the QuickBooks Extension will replace the tilde with a colon and apply the transferred invoice to the Customer:Job Acme Parent:Acme Sub-organization.
  5. All items on the invoice are billed to the parent/customer in QuickBooks, regardless of Autotask contract settings.
